A Stockholm arbitration court on Wednesday starts hearing Lithuania’s case against Russia’s gas supplier Gazprom in which the government seeks a compensation of more than a billion euros for overcharging for gas. […]

Russia‘s Prosecutor General’s Office has opened an investigation into the legitimacy of the independence of the Baltic states. The office is to look into whether a decision, made by the State Council of the USSR in 1991, to recognize the three breakaway states as independent nations was legal, newsru.com reports. […]

The Seimas of Lithuania decided on Tuesday to classify information about former KGB collaborators for 75 years after 80 MPs voted in favour, 12 were against and 17 abstained. […]
